European Upgrade for Oncology Study

August 18 2006

Synovate Healthcare has announced developments in the European arm of its Global Tandem Oncology Monitor. The study will increase its report frequency from quarterly to monthly, matching the US arm; and will give immediate access to monthly data online using SPSS' mrTables software.

The new developments follow the expansion of the Monitor into China, Australia and Korea this year, adding to the existing US, European and Japanese arms.

From August, patient demographics and market shares will be reported monthly, making the Monitor the most frequently updated shared oncology prescribing information source on both sides of the Atlantic.

Also from August, in response to client requests, the Monitor will incorporate EphMRA's Anatomical Therapeutic Classification (ATC) system, allowing more flexible segmentation analysis.

According to Leah Krukowski, Head of the European Tandem Oncology Monitor, 'Oncology is a rapidly growing market for our clients and these exciting developments demonstrate Synovate Healthcare's commitment to ongoing investment in this area. This is just one in a series of steps that will provide our expanding client base with the highest quality oncology data in the most timely fashion.'
